Hosea 14:11Return, O Israel, to the Lord your God, for your sin has been your downfall!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:22Return to the Lord and repent! Say to him: “Completely forgive our iniquity; accept our penitential prayer, that we may offer the praise of our lips as sacrificial bulls.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:33Assyria cannot save us; we will not ride warhorses. We will never again say, ‘Our gods,’ to what our own hands have made. For only you will show compassion to Orphan Israel!”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:44“I will heal their waywardness and love them freely, for my anger will turn away from them.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:55I will be like the dew to Israel; he will blossom like a lily, he will send down his roots like a cedar of Lebanon.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:66His young shoots will grow; his splendor will be like an olive tree, his fragrance like a cedar of Lebanon.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:77People will reside again in his shade; they will plant and harvest grain in abundance. They will blossom like a vine, and his fame will be like the wine from Lebanon.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:88O Ephraim, I do not want to have anything to do with idols anymore! I will answer him and care for him. I am like a luxuriant cypress tree; your fruitfulness comes from me!”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
Hosea 14:99Who is wise? Let him discern these things! Who is discerning? Let him understand them! For the ways of the Lord are right; the godly walk in them, but in them the rebellious stumble.Copy LinkKJV+Strong’s
